The Christmas Gift

December 21, 1986 2h 0m 5.5/10 (17 votes)

Originally released in 1986. The Christmas Gift is a drama/family film. directed by Michael Pressman. With a runtime of 2h 0m, it's an epic theatrical experience.

Starring John Denver, Jane Kaczmarek, and Edward Winter

Synopsis

A widowed New York City architect and his young daughter take a Christmas vacation and end up in a small mystical town in Colorado where everyone believes in Santa Claus.
